After Harmonize, Lala Lava opens his own record label

Classic FM presenter Maina Kageni, who is close to Diamond Platnumz, confirmed Harmonize is leaving Wasafi record label to start his own label Konde Gang.

“He [Harmonize] is in the process of leaving Wasafi and setting up his own record label called Konde Gang,” said Maina Kageni on Classic FM.

Harmonize was the first artiste to be signed under the WCB management by Diamond. Now another Wasafi artiste Lala Lava is following in Harmonize’s footsteps to open his record label.

Lava Lava opened up about his record label Bite Gang while speaking to Lemutuz Online TV on the sidelines of Wasafi Festival which was held in Moshi on August 18th 2019.

Lava Lava said the main reason why he is starting his label was to help other upcoming artistes make it big like him. He noted that his decision to start his own label doesn’t mean that he was fallen out with Diamond.

Lava Lava says he is still a part of WCB, saying that he's just branching out. photo credit: Instagram/iamlavalava

The Bongo singer explained that Wasafi was working in a similar way like Young Money and Cash Money record labels which were founded by Lil Wayne and Birdman respectively.

“Bite Gang ni team yangu, ni kura yangu ni kama vile sasa na mimi naanzisha serikali yangu. Kwa sababu tunaweza kuona makundi tofauti tofauti nje ya nchi, kuna Cash Money and Young Money… Kama vile wakina Lil Wayne wametengeneza, wakina Drake na Nicki Minaj then wana watu wanawasaidia vitu kama hizo. Lengo na dhumuni ya kuwa na Bite Gang ni kuwapa riziki watu wengine pia, you know mtaani kuna maDJs, kuna watu wengi wana vipaji producers na vitu kama hizo. Lazima uwe na kitu pia unaanzisha kama riziki ndogo umepata uwape na wengine. That’s it,” said Lava Lava.
